Environmental and Social Impact Assessment (ESIA) & Health Impact Assessment (HIA) For Sepon Far westen Project

Location: Vilabouly District, Savannakhet Province


Services Provided:
ESL is conducting both the Environmental and Social Impact Assessment (ESIA) and the Health Impact Assessment (HIA).

Environmental and Social Impact Assessment (ESIA):

  • Investigate the study area affected both directly and indirectly by the proposed project.
  • Characterize the physical, biological, social, and economic characteristics of the project area.
  • Assess the potential environmental and social impacts of the project components.
  • Identify land, infrastructure, and other assets that may be impacted or lost due to project construction.
  • Propose measures to control and mitigate the identified impacts.
  • Engage with the public and stakeholders to present the project and the environmental and social impact assessment process, including mitigation measures, through public consultations as required by Decree 389/GOL.

Health Impact Assessment (HIA):

  • Collect and analyze baseline and secondary data on the health status of people in and around the project area.
  • Identify and assess the potential negative and positive impacts of the project on the health of individuals and communities.
  • Develop management measures to prevent, avoid, or minimize any negative health impacts, while maximizing health benefits arising from the project.
